Compulsory modules • Economics for Managers, • Organisational Behaviour: Application, • Evidence-based Management (Study Skills and Critical Thinking – Part one), • Data Analytics for Managers, • People Management and Leadership, • Strategic Management, • Accounting and Finance, • Effective Cross-Cultural Management (Study Tour), • Management Consulting (Study Tour). After completing the compulsory modules you will have the opportunity to choose a study route: • Management, • Sustainability, • Entrepreneurship, • or Human Resource Management.

Course structure Our master's courses combine compulsory and elective modules which include lectures, practical work and site visits. You will also complete an individual project. The final element of the Management MSc requires you to undertake a major research project, normally in association with a three‑month internship placement with a partner company. Course activities Management MSc
In addition to having the opportunity to undertake a three-month internship project, the course features the unique opportunity to spend one month in Spain where you will study two compulsory modules: Effective Cross-Cultural Management and Management Consulting. During the Management Consulting module, you will gain invaluable practical experience, working in teams on a real-life business problem from a company.

Michael lectures in the areas of international and strategic human resource management. Michael's research focuses on human resource strategies, structures and processes of multinational organisations, international mobility and global careers. Michael is the author/co-editor of several books on international human resource management, global mobility and careers and he is the Senior Editor-in-Chief of The International Journal of Human Resource Management .
Oksana's research interests centre on decision making and cognition in the field of entrepreneurship as well as on growth, leadership and capability development in small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s). Her work has been published in the Research Policy , the International Small Business Journal , the Journal of Private Equity and the Journal of Enterprise Information Management . Oksana has presented her research at leading academic conferences including the Academy of Management and the Babson College Entrepreneurship Research Conference.

Fabian is a Lecturer in Organisational Resilience and Change at Cranfield School of Management. The focus of Fabian's research is on organisational and network resilience. In 2022, Fabian completed a five-month research exchange at the Global Resilience Institute in Boston (USA). His time in America allowed him to learn more about the US aviation system, compare his research findings against a different system and collaborate with other researchers on resilience.
